Youth
"Young men are fitter to invent than to judge, fitter for execution than for counsel, and fitter for new projects than for settled business." - Francis Bacon, Essays
"I was always an early riser. Happy the man who is! Every morning day comes to him with a virgin's love, full of bloom and freshness. The youth of nature is contagious, like the gladness of a happy child." - Edward Robert Bulwer-Lytton
"Youth is to all the glad season of life; but often only by what it hopes, not by what it attains, or what it escapes." - Thomas Carlyle
"If youth did not matter so much to itself it would never have the heart to go on." - Willa Cather, Song of the Lark
"Youth is something very new: twenty years ago no one mentioned it." - Coco Chanel, quoted in Marcel Haedrich's Coco Chanel, Her Life, Her Secrets
"If youth is the season of hope, it is often so only in the sense that our elders are hopeful about us; for no age is so apt as youth to think its emotions, partings, and resolves are the last of their kind." - George Eliot, Middlemarch
"Youth is the best time to be rich, and the best time to be poor." - Euripides
"Everybody's youth is a dream, a form of chemical madness." - F. Scott Fitzgerald, The Diamond as Big as the Ritz
"It is the failing of youth not to be able to restrain its own violence." - Seneca
"Youth is a wonderful thing. What a crime to waste it on children." - George Bernard Shaw
"Experience is a revelation in the light of which we renounce our errors of youth for those of age." - Bierce, Ambrose (1842-c1914)
"Children have neither past nor future; they enjoy the present, which very few of us do." - La Bruy\re in 'Les Caracteres'
"Si jeunesse savait, si vieillesse pouvait. T: 'If youth but knew; if [old] age but could.'" - Estienne, Henri in 'Les Pr]mices' 1594
"From the earliest time the old have rubbed it into the young that they are wiser, and before the young had discovered what nonsense this was they were old too, and it profited them to carry on the imposture." - Maugham, William Somerset (1874-1965)
"The idea is to die young as late as possible." - Montagu, Ashley
